(Commonwealth) _ MISC Group, a leading global provider of energy-related maritime solutions, has announced its ambitious plan to develop ammonia engines for ships. The move comes as part of the company’s commitment to exploring sustainable and low-carbon alternatives for the shipping industry. By embracing ammonia as a potential fuel source, MISC Group aims to reduce greenhouse gas emissions and contribute to a more environmentally friendly maritime sector.

Ammonia, a compound consisting of nitrogen and hydrogen, has emerged as a promising candidate for decarbonizing the shipping industry. It is a zero-carbon fuel that can be produced from renewable sources, such as green hydrogen generated from wind or solar power. Unlike traditional fossil fuels, burning ammonia does not release carbon dioxide into the atmosphere, making it an attractive option for reducing the sector’s carbon footprint.

The development of ammonia engines for ships represents a significant step forward in the transition to sustainable maritime transportation. MISC Group, through its engineering subsidiary, has already begun the research and development process to design and construct engines that can efficiently and safely run on ammonia. The company aims to create engines that not only meet the industry’s rigorous safety and performance standards but also deliver optimal energy efficiency.

This endeavor aligns with international efforts to reduce greenhouse gas emissions from the shipping sector. The International Maritime Organization (IMO), a specialized agency of the United Nations, has set ambitious targets to cut the industry’s emissions. By 2050, the IMO aims to reduce greenhouse gas emissions from shipping by at least 50% compared to 2008 levels. The adoption of ammonia engines could play a vital role in achieving these targets and accelerating the industry’s transition toward a more sustainable future.

The development of ammonia engines for ships is not without its challenges. Ammonia is known for its toxic and flammable properties, requiring careful handling and storage. Safety protocols and infrastructure will need to be developed to ensure the safe transport and use of ammonia as fuel. Additionally, the efficiency and performance of ammonia engines will need to be optimized to make them commercially viable and competitive with existing propulsion systems.
